Compare all specifications:
1997 Marcos Mantis | 1982 Mercedes-Benz T | |
Make | Marcos | Mercedes-Benz |
Model | Mantis | T |
Year Released | 1997 | 1982 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4599 cc | 2307 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 352 HP | 0 HP |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1189 kg | 1356 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4170 mm | 4650 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1880 mm | 1790 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1020 mm | 1430 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2290 mm | 2800 mm |
